在互联网的世界里,域名作为网站的“门牌号”,其每一个细节都可能影响用户体验与技术实现,域名大小写吗”这一问题,看似简单,实则涉及技术规范、历史沿革、用户习惯等多个层面,本文将从域名系统的基本原理、大小写敏感性、实际应用中的注意事项以及最佳实践四个方面,全面解析这一话题。

域名系统的基本原理:大小写无关的设计初衷
域名系统(DNS)的诞生初衷是为了解决人类难以记忆的IP地址问题,通过易读的字符串替代复杂的数字组合,从技术架构来看,DNS的设计者早在1983年就明确规定,域名中的字母大小写处理应遵循“不区分大小写”的原则,这意味着,在DNS服务器的解析过程中,“Example.com”与“example.com”会被视为完全相同的域名。
这一设计的核心原因在于提升用户体验与降低技术门槛,如果域名区分大小写,用户在输入时可能因键盘切换、误触等因素导致访问失败,而服务器端则需要维护大量仅大小写不同的域名副本,极大增加管理成本,DNS协议将域名统一转换为小写进行存储和解析,从根本上避免了大小写混淆的问题。
大小写敏感性的真相:从DNS到浏览器端的全链路解析
尽管DNS层面不区分大小写,但这并不意味着域名在所有环节都不存在大小写差异,域名的“大小写敏感性”需要分场景讨论:
DNS解析阶段:严格统一为小写
当用户在浏览器中输入“Example.COM”时,操作系统会首先将域名转换为全小写形式(即“example.com”),然后向DNS服务器发起查询,DNS服务器返回的IP地址与域名的大小写无关,因此这一阶段的大小写差异已被消除。
服务器端配置:可能存在大小写敏感
当DNS解析完成,浏览器向目标服务器发送HTTP请求时,域名的处理方式取决于服务器的配置,以Apache服务器为例,默认情况下,文件系统是区分大小写的(如Linux系统),/Example/”和“/example/”可能是两个不同的目录,如果网站的URL路径设计未考虑大小写问题,用户输入的大小写差异可能导致404错误。
浏览器显示与用户感知:保留输入格式
尽管DNS和服务器处理时忽略大小写,但浏览器地址栏通常会保留用户原始的输入格式,用户输入“Example.COM”,浏览器可能显示为“Example.COM”或自动转换为“https://example.com/”,这种视觉反馈可能让用户误以为域名区分大小写,但实际上这只是浏览器对用户体验的优化。

实际应用中的常见误区与风险
在日常使用中,对域名大小写的误解可能导致以下问题:
品牌一致性风险
企业若在宣传材料中混用域名大小写(如“Example.com”与“example.com”),可能让用户产生混淆,甚至被不法分子利用进行“大小写钓鱼”(如注册“ExamplE.com”仿冒官网),尽管DNS解析会指向同一IP,但视觉上的差异仍会损害品牌信任度。
网站路径错误
许多网站使用动态URL,其中包含大小写敏感的参数。“/page/1”和“/Page/1”可能指向不同的内容,如果用户手动修改URL大小写,可能导致访问错误页面,影响用户体验。
跨平台兼容性问题
在Windows系统中,文件名不区分大小写(如“File.txt”与“file.txt”视为同一文件),而在Linux或macOS系统中则区分大小写,如果网站开发者在本地Windows环境测试时未注意大小写问题,部署到Linux服务器后可能出现路径找不到的错误。
最佳实践:如何规范使用域名大小写
为避免上述问题,建议从以下方面规范域名大小写使用:
统一采用小写注册与宣传
注册域名时,建议全部使用小写字母(如“example.com”),并在所有宣传材料、邮件签名、社交媒体等渠道保持一致,这不仅能降低用户输入错误概率,还能提升品牌形象的统一性。

服务器端强制统一大小写
在网站服务器配置中,可通过重定向规则将带大写的URL统一转换为小写,在Nginx中配置if ($request_uri ~ [A-Z]) { rewrite .* $uri last; },可自动将所有大写URL转为小写,避免路径错误。
域名与文件系统路径分离
尽量将域名与服务器文件系统的路径解耦,通过URL重写技术将“/About-Us”映射到实际的“/about-us.html”文件,避免用户因输入大小写差异导致访问失败。
定期检查域名变体
企业可定期注册与主域名仅大小写不同的变体(如“Example.com”“EXAMPLE.com”),并将其全部重定向到官网,防止恶意利用或品牌稀释。
域名的大小写问题本质上是技术规范与用户体验的平衡,DNS层面的不区分大小写设计为互联网的普及提供了便利,但服务器端、浏览器端以及用户操作中的差异仍可能引发问题,对于个人用户而言,域名不区分大小写”即可简化输入;对于企业开发者而言,则需要从注册、配置、维护全流程规范大小写使用,确保网站稳定运行与品牌形象统一,在互联网技术不断发展的今天,理解这些底层逻辑,才能更好地驾驭这一虚拟世界的“门牌号系统”。



















